The ingredients needed to make Lemon tarts:
  1. Get dessert
  2. Get 2 egg yolks
  3. Get 1 eggs
  4. Take 165 ml lemon juice
  5. Make ready 1/2 cup granulated sugar
  6. Get 2 tbsp all-purpose flour
  7. Get 2 tbsp water
  8. Get 1 tsp vanilla extract
  9. Make ready 1 packages small tart shells (12)
  10. Prepare 1/4 cup butter

Instructions to make Lemon tarts:
  1. Preheat oven to 375°F. Place tart shells on a baking sheet and bake for around 10 minutes. Prepare the lemon filling while tarts are baking.
  2. Combine flour, sugar, water and lemon juice in a small saucepan. Beat egg and egg yolks until very thick and add to the lemon mixture.
  3. Stirring constantly, heat lemon mixture on medium heat, until very thick.
  4. Remove the lemon mixture from the heat and add the butter and vanilla. Beat until smooth, thick and glossy.
  5. With fine sieve, strain the lemon filling in to a bowl, using a rubber spatula to press it through. The tarts should be ready by now so you can remove them from the oven.
  6. Change the oven temperature to 400°F. Spoon the lemon filling into the tart shells and place back in the oven. Bake for 5 minutes
  7. Eat them hot or cold. Enjoy!!! ☺😀
